Output 84068174bcf298059c81e07ba3fcc9ff43f1974856d1ea326e317bec1634ffa5:28

value
5152000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 122a89d45bfff931f8ca35c80f8ca0e244644f8f OP_EQUALVERIFY OP_CHECKSIG
address
12f485D646JMFRUa4He8Twnf61hgYqdjuw
transaction
84068174bcf298059c81e07ba3fcc9ff43f1974856d1ea326e317bec1634ffa5
spent
true